A landmark case exposes rampant racial bias in the death penalty. Several years ago, North Carolina briefly had the “Racial Justice Act” as part of its law. It would explicitly allow defendants to argue racial bias in their cases in ways that had not been allowed before — and were not allowed in other state. But after a short time, North Carolina’s Legislature repealed it. Now racial bias in jury selection and other aspects of the death penalty system is rampant again.
